  4. Dreamherbs - Plants with oneirogenic action

    Calea zacatechichi- leaves (Mexican Dreamherb)

    (I noticed a definitive action at about 1g of the dry extract in capsules before going to bed)

    16428738-holder-6645b56e0b1fd9e0efbc98a3511a567e.jpg

    Entada rheedii- seeds (African dreamherb)

    (The seeds of this vine are used by south-african medicine man for communicating with the spirit-world and to induce lucid dreams. It should increase attention during the REM-phase of sleep.)

    16428741-holder-b8470e7a533b630768e2b23d2223d83b.jpg

    Couroupita guianensis- leaves (Canonball Tree)

    (dream-stimulating medicine in Amazonia and Ayahuasca-additive. The indole-alkaloids Couroupitine A and B were found.)

    16428742-holder-04533420301bc1482b36fb2e92b4d069.jpg

    Silene capensis- root (African Dreamroot)

    (The Xhosa in South-africa use this sacred plant for inducing vivid lucid dreams during the initiation of shamans. It is one of the most potent oneirogens. For me a small amount can induce very strong dream-enhancement.)

    16428751-holder-0f7e0b5f9881c16e5ca403ef960f10ce.jpg

    Artemisia vulgaris- twigs (Mugwort)

    (The mugwort is known for its dream-enhancing properties and can amplify the coulouration, but can also induce nightmares.)

    Ilex guayusa- leaves (Guayusa)

    (Guayusa-leaves have a high caffeine-content, but paradoxical it can improve the recollection of dreams.) 24-fold-enlargement of dried leaf:

    16428763-holder-129eda991a867a8c56a4fdff17f23a14.jpg

    Alepidea amatymbica- root (Ikhathazo)

    (In South-Africa it is used by Sangomas (medicine man) for inducing clear dreams of spirits of the ancestors. The Xhosa use it in all of their rituals. Smoking of the root could induce vivid dreams. There were found Kauren-Diterpenes.)

    16428776-holder-6a30ef0fad2e8e731ecc889bcf7767fa.jpg

    Lycoris radiata- bulbs (Red Spiderlily)

    (The bulbs of this lily contains Galantamine, which enhances the mental ability (acetylcholine- stimulant). For this compound a prolonging effect on the REM-sleep and an improvement of the recollection was found.)

    16428782-holder-f92f45fdb532a224f86d20163b5f2712.jpg

    Salvia nemorosa- leaves (Steppen-sage)

    (This sage could make dreams more vivid after oral ingestion. There were found analgetic and opioid effects.)

    16428783-holder-3ef2b5d2e37397c0af0d233747a3a7cc.jpg

    Salvia leucantha- leaves (Mexican Bush-sage)

    (Smoking of the leaves could prolong dreams, but not many studies.)

    16428784-holder-b71bcdeb92e8e52ca04ad4abecbc3844.jpg

  5. Some of my african babies:

    Dioscorea dregeana- proliferation after the winter:

    (the tuber is a strong sedative)

    2uz6q00.jpg

    Dioscorea dregeana- tuber:

    51ssvk.jpg

    Boophane disticha:

    (the leaves are antidepressive, an SSRI, and the bulb is a brain-tonic and AChE- Inhibitor, but higher doses could be toxic)

    l8idz.jpg

    Kalanchoe pinnata:

    (the leaves are sedative because of Histamine-Receptor- inhibitors)

    vd37h3.jpg

    Securidaca longepedunculata:

    (the root is used throughout africa for medicine and inebriation. It is often used with Boophane disticha and for fetish. It contains Ergoline- alkaloids! It has established analgetic, antidepressive, opioid, sedative, muscle-relaxing, stimulating, aphrodising, anti-inflammatory and antibacterial action.)

    1zb55ax.jpg

    Securidaca longepedunculata- violet pigment on stem (55-fold enlarged):

    15i3oe0.jpg

    Voacanga africana:

    (all parts of the plant are psychoactive, the seeds are used for divination)

    dd135k.jpg

  6. My two Tatagias:

    21acron.jpg

    spdymx.jpg

    Phyllode, 24-fold enlarged:

    345zamq.jpg

    The tree is used for catching fish (because of the DMT) throughout Polynesia.

    Traditional knowledge about the plant from "Science of Pacific Island Peoples: fauna, flora, food and medicine":

    ..."Another Samoan legend recounts the triumph of the samoan tatagia tree (Acacia simplex) over the Fijian banyan tree (Ficus sp.) which had previously triumphed over all the trees of Fiji (Setchell, 1924)."
